The Financial Revolution: From Cash to Digital Currency Transactions

The most immediate and measurable impact of smartphone integration in North East India is in financial transactions. Traditional cash-based economies, where transactions often require multiple denominations and physical security, are being rapidly replaced by digital payment systems. According to a 2023 report by the Reserve Bank of India, digital payment transactions in the Northeast region grew by 187% between 2020 and 2023, with UPI (Unified Payments Interface) transactions accounting for 62% of all digital payments in the region.

The Mobility Upheaval: From Luggage to Lightweight Digital Packaging

The smartphone has fundamentally altered what we consider essential to carry when moving from place to place. In North East India's diverse transportation ecosystem—where auto-rickshaws, shared taxis, and rural buses dominate daily commutes—this transformation presents both opportunities and challenges. The region's unique geographical characteristics, with its mountainous terrain and remote villages, create particularly interesting patterns in how digital tools are being adopted for mobility.

Assam's Transportation Revolution

In Assam, where the state's capital Guwahati serves as a major transportation hub connecting the Northeast with the rest of India, smartphone integration has created a new layer of mobility services. According to a 2023 study by the Assam State Road Transport Corporation, 68% of urban commuters now use smartphone-based ride-hailing services (Ola, Uber) for intra-city travel. This represents a 120% increase from 2020. The Google Pixel's GPS accuracy and offline maps have been particularly valuable for drivers navigating Assam's complex road network, where many routes are not well-mapped.

The impact on rural mobility is equally transformative. In districts like Karbi Anglong, where road connectivity remains limited, smartphone-based micro-mobility services have emerged. These services, often operated by local entrepreneurs using Google Pixel devices, connect rural areas with markets and educational institutions. The devices' offline capabilities and regional language support have made these services viable in areas where traditional transportation infrastructure is scarce.

The Infrastructure Paradox: Connectivity and Accessibility

While smartphones have created new opportunities, they have also exposed the region's infrastructure gaps. The digital divide in North East India is not just about access to devices—it's about the quality and reliability of digital infrastructure. According to a 2023 report by the Ministry of Electronics and Information Technology, only 42% of rural households in the Northeast have reliable internet access, with significant variations across states.

Digital Infrastructure Gaps:
• Internet penetration in rural Northeast: 42% (2023)
• Average download speed in urban Northeast: 12.3 Mbps (vs. 18.7 Mbps national average)
• 68% of rural users rely on mobile data only (vs. 45% national average)
• 55% of digital transactions in Northeast require offline capabilities

The Google Pixel's offline capabilities have been crucial in bridging this gap. However, the devices' limited battery life in rural areas and the need for regular charging infrastructure remain significant challenges. In many remote villages, solar-powered charging stations are still rare, creating barriers to sustained digital adoption.

Investing in Digital Infrastructure

One of the most critical challenges facing North East India is the development of reliable digital infrastructure. The region's geographical diversity—from mountainous terrains to dense forests—creates significant technical challenges for broadband expansion. Investments must focus on:

  • Fiber-optic expansion: To provide stable high-speed internet access in rural areas
  • Satellite connectivity: Particularly important for remote districts
  • Offline-first digital services: To ensure basic functionality even in areas with poor connectivity
  • Local content development: To create digital platforms that serve regional languages and cultures
